Strawbarrie by Clip Clap

Diverse Indica Phenotypes × Diverse Sativa Phenotypes

Strawbarrie is a hybrid cannabis strain meticulously developed by Clip & Clap, known for its balanced indica and sativa heritage. This strain offers a complex profile appealing to both medicinal and recreational users, stemming from precise breeding techniques.

Appearance

Strawbarrie buds are visually striking, characterized by a dense structure adorned with abundant, sparkling trichomes that give them a frosty appearance. The buds, typically measuring between 3 to 5 centimeters, display vibrant green hues interspersed with occasional purple and amber accents. This coloration, along with a high trichome density, indicates a potent and visually appealing specimen.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ma of Strawbarrie is intricate, beginning with subtle notes of wild straw and sweet citrus that deepen into earthy undertones. Users often detect hints of freshly cut hay and tropical fruit, creating a refreshing and invigorating scent. Its flavor profile mirrors this complexity, delivering a burst of sweet, fruity notes with a hint of straw-like earthiness, complemented by mild citrus and berry undertones. A subtle, spicy finish lingers on the palate.

The aromatic and flavor complexities are attributed to a finely tuned terpene profile. Initial notes are often described as sweet and fruity, evolving into more nuanced earthy and spicy characteristics. The combination of these sensory attributes makes Strawbarrie a well-rounded experience.

Effects

Strawbarrie is noted for delivering balanced effects, consistent with its hybrid heritage. Consumers report a sense of calm and euphoria, making it a versatile choice for various times of use. The strain's profile is designed to provide a well-rounded experience that balances uplifting and relaxing sensations.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

While specific terpene percentages are not detailed, laboratory analyses suggest the presence of Myrcene, Limonene, and Pinene, contributing to its distinct aroma and flavor notes. The THC content typically ranges from 18-22%, with CBD levels below 1%, indicating a predominantly psychoactive profile. The balanced genetic ratio ensures a comprehensive effect profile.

Origins & Lineage

Developed by Clip & Clap, Strawbarrie is the product of meticulous crossbreeding between diverse indica and sativa phenotypes, resulting in an approximate 50:50 balanced hybrid heritage. The parental lines were chosen for their robust growth and exceptional resin production, with previous records indicating THC averages around 18-22% in the parent strains. This careful selection process ensures Strawbarrie inherits desirable traits from both indica and sativa genetics.

Growing Strawbarrie

Strawbarrie is noted for its resilient character and robust performance, often exhibiting consistent flowering times and high yields compared to similar hybrids. Breeding logs suggest a focus on pest and disease resistance, indicating a strain that may be manageable for growers. The dense bud structure benefits from optimal airflow, aiding in the curing process.
